PECAN ANGEL FOOD CAKE
Chopped pecans add a deliciously nutty flavor and texture to angel food cake. It's a unique variation from plain angel food.

Steps:
- Place egg whites in a large bowl; let stand at room temperature for 30 minutes. Sift flour twice; set aside. Add cream of tartar and vanilla to egg whites; beat on medium speed until soft peaks form. Gradually beat in sugar, about 2 tablespoons at a time, on high until stiff glossy peaks form. Gradually fold in flour, about 1/4 cup at a time. Fold in pecans., Gently spoon into an ungreased 10-in. tube pan. Cut through batter with a knife to remove air pockets. Bake on the lowest oven rack at 350° for 35-40 minutes or until lightly browned and entire top appears dry., Immediately invert pan; cool completely, about 1 hour. Run a knife around side and center tube of pan; remove cake. Serve with whipped cream if desired.

ANGEL PECAN PIE
This chilled crustless pie is made with crushed buttery crackers, chopped pecans and beaten egg whites. After baking, it's crowned with whipped cream.

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350°F. Beat egg whites in large bowl with electric mixer on high speed until soft peaks form. Blend in vanilla. Gradually add sugar, beating until stiff peaks form. Mix crumbs, pecans and baking powder. Add to egg white mixture; stir gently until well blended. Spread into greased 9-inch pie plate.
- Bake 30 min. Cool completely.
- Refrigerate 6 hours or overnight. Spread whipped cream over pie to cover completely.

SPICED PECAN CAKE WITH PECAN ICING
This cake is a lot of work !!! But it is well worth it for that special occasion! Although I found this in the March, 1984 issue of Bon Appetit, when it first came out, but it REALLY comes from Paul Prudhomme's first cookbook, the one that started the whole international Cajun cooking craze. Regardless of quoted times, this takes all day to make, on and off.

Steps:
- Cake: Position rack in upper third of oven and preheat to 425 degrees F.
- To candy pecans, place on a large ungreased metal baking sheet.
- Roast 10 minutes, stirring every 2 minutes.
- Combine brown sugar, cinnamon, and nutmeg in a medium bowl.
- Mix in 1/4 cup butter, and stir in hot pecans to coat thoroughly.
- Return mixture to pan and roast 10 minutes, stirring every 2 minutes.
- Mix in 2 Tbsp vanilla, and roast another 5 minutes, stirring frequently.
- Cool candied pecans to room temperature.
- See bottom Note!
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ees F.
- Grease and flour three 8" round cake pans.
- Cream remaining 3/4 cup butter with 1-1/2 cups sugar in large bowl of electric mixer at high speed until very light and fluffy, about 6 minutes.
- Sift flour and baking soda into another bowl.
- Combine milk and remaining 1 Tbsp vanilla in measuring cup.
- Add dry ingredients and milk mixture alternately to butter mixture, beating at high speed until well blended, scraping down sides of bowl occasionally.
- Gently stir in candied pecans.
- Beat egg whites until frothy.
- Add remaining 1/2 cup sugar 1 Tbsp at a time, beating at high speed until mixture is stiff but not dry, about 2 minutes.
- Gently fold beaten egg whites into batter in three additions.
- Divide batter among prepared pans, forming a slight depression in the center of each.
- Bake until a toothpick inserted near the center comes out clean, about 40 minutes.
- Cool 10 minutes in pans, then invert onto wire racks, and cool to room temperature.
- Cake Glaze: Heat water and sugar in heavy small saucepan over low heat until sugar dissolves, swirling pan occasionally.
- Increase heat, and bring mixture to a full boil.
- Remove from heat, and stir in vanilla.
- Immediately brush hot glaze over top and sides of each cake layer.
- Frosting: Heat sugar and water in heavy 1 quart saucepan over low heat, swirling pan occasionally, until sugar dissolves.
- Increase heat and boil without stirring until mixture registers 230 degrees F (thread stage) on candy thermometer, swirling pan occasionally, about 15 minutes.
- Blend egg yolks in the large bowl of an electric mixer at high speed for 5 seconds.
- Decrease speed to low, and add hot syrup in a thin stream, and then beat at high speed until cool, about 10 minutes.
- DO NOT SCRAPE DOWN SIDES OF BOWL.
- Gradually add butter or margarine, beating at medium speed until smooth, about 5 minutes.
- Reduce speed to low, and blend in powdered sugar and vanilla.
- Add chopped pecans and beat at high speed until mixture is very thick.
- Thin frosting with cream if necessary.
- Stack cake layers on a serving platter, spreading 1 cup of frosting between each, refrigerating frosting as necessary to keep it firm.
- Smooth remaining frosting on sides and top of cake.
- Arrange pecan halves around top edge.
- Serve at room temperature.
- Note: If this does not sound rich enough for you, it can be made even richer.
- To do so, increase all ingredients used to candy the pecans by one half.
- After cooling, reserve one cup of the candied pecans and add these to the icing at the same time as the toasted pecans are added.

AUTUMN SPICE CAKE WITH STICKY COCONUT-PECAN ICING
Got this out of Cuisine at Home magazine. When I saw the picture in the magazine I almost licked the page. So I made this for my husbands birthday. I doubled the recipe and made one 2-layered cake and 24 cupcakes so he could take some to work. For the cupcakes I cut the tops off and put some frosting in the center and then on top. So it was kinda like a layered cupcake. I also used my food processor to mix everything. Makes it very quick. Another hint from the book is to use an electric knife to cut the cake. Since the frosting is very sticky. We did that and it worked very good. Looked beautiful. Also came with a recipe for a Sweetened Sour Cream to serve along side this. The cake definately doesn't need it but it tastes really good so why not? My husband said it tastes like spice cake and a pecan pie mixed together.

Steps:
- TO MAKE THE CAKE: Preheat oven to 350 degrees; coat two 8" round cake pans with nonstick spray, line with rounds of parchment, then coat with spray again.
- Combine oats, boiling water, buttermilk, and spices in a bowl; let stand for 15 minutes.
- Cream butter with both sugars in a second bowl until well blended, about 3 minutes. Add the eggs and vanilla; beat to incorporate. (I used food processor).
- Blend flour, baking soda, and salt into butter mixture just until combined, then add oat mixture. Divide batter between prepared pans.
- Bake 30-35 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the cakes comes out clean.
- Cool on a rack for 10 minutes, then invert the cakes on to the rack, lift off the pans, and peel away the parchment. Cool layers completely before frosting.
- TO MAKE THE FROSTING: Preheat the oven to 350 degrees.
- Toast coconut on a baking sheet until quite dark, 10-12 minutes.
- Toast pecans on a separate baking sheet until brown and fragrant, about 15 minutes.
- Coarsely chop pecans; set aside with coconut.
- Simmer brown sugar, cream, butter, yolks, and salt in saucepan over medium-low heat. Stirring constantly. Cook until mixture thickens, about 8 minutes.
- Take off heat, add rum and vanilla. Cool until warm to the touch, then fold in coconut and pecans.
- Divide icing between the layers, spreading it to the edge. Just frost in between and then the top. Don't worry about sides.
- TO MAKE THE SWEETENED SOUR CREAM: Beat all ingredients to soft peaks in a bowl with a hand mixer. (can be made and chilled up to 1 hour before serving.).
- Serve and enjoy!

PECAN SPICE LAYER CAKE WITH CREAM CHEESE FROSTING

Steps:
- Make cake:
- Put oven rack in middle position and preheat oven to 350°F. Butter and flour cake pans, knocking out excess flour.
- Sift together cake fl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and spices into a large bowl.
- Beat together butter (1 1/2 sticks) and brown sugar in another bowl with an electric mixer (fitted with paddle attachment if using a stand mixer) at medium-high speed until pale and fluffy, 3 to 5 minutes. Beat in eggs 1 at a time, beating well after each addition, then beat in vanilla. Reduce speed to low, then add flour mixture and sour cream alternately in batches, beginning and ending with flour mixture and mixing until batter is just smooth. Mix in pecans until just combined.
- Spoon batter evenly into pans, smoothing tops, then rap pans once or twice to expel any air bubbles. Bake until pale golden and a wooden pick inserted in center of cakes comes out clean, 30 to 35 minutes. Cool 10 minutes in pans on racks. Run a thin knife around edge of pans, then invert racks over pans and reinvert cakes onto racks to cool completely.
- Make frosting:
- Beat together cream cheese, butter, and zest in a bowl with clean beaters at medium-high speed until fluffy, 1 to 2 minutes. Sift in confectioners sugar and stir with a wooden spoon until just combined, then add lemon juice and beat at medium-high speed until frosting is smooth.
- Assemble and frost cake:
- Halve each cake layer horizontally with a long serrated knife using a gentle sawing motion. Put 1 layer, cut side up, on a cake stand or large plate and spread with about 3/4 cup frosting. Stack remaining cake layers, spreading about 3/4 cup frosting on each layer and ending with top cake layer cut side down. Spread top and side of cake with remaining frosting (about 3 1/2 cups) and coat side of cake with pecans (1 1/3 cups), gently pressing to help them adhere.
